Techniques for Generating Slow Reverb for Modern Music Production

It began as a subterranean rumble, a fan-made subgenre whispered through online communities, then exploded into a pervasive aesthetic. We're talking about Slowed + Reverb, a distinct style of music production that transforms tracks into expansive, often melancholic soundscapes. What started as simple remixes on YouTube and TikTok, lovingly dubbed "Daycore" (a flip of the sped-up "Nightcore"), has now permeated mainstream music production, with artists embracing and officially releasing their own hazy, stretched-out versions.

Method 2: Precision Crafting in a Digital Audio Workstation (DAW)

For producers who demand granular control over every aspect of their sound, a DAW (like Ableton Live, Logic Pro, Pro Tools, FL Studio, or even Audacity for basic tasks) is the ultimate environment. This method offers unparalleled flexibility, allowing you to fine-tune both the slowing and the reverb effects.
Let's use Ableton Live as our primary example, but the core principles apply across most DAWs.

  1. Import Your Audio: Start by dragging and dropping your chosen song onto an audio track in your DAW. For optimal quality, always work with the highest resolution audio file you have available.
  2. The Art of Slowing Down: This is where DAWs offer far more nuance.
  • Tempo and Pitch Alteration: In Ableton, double-click the audio clip to open its editor. Initially, you might see "Warp Mode" enabled. Turn Warp Mode OFF for this specific technique if you want to alter both pitch and tempo simultaneously, which is a common characteristic of the classic slowed sound.
  • Adjusting Pitch/Tempo: With Warp Mode off, use the "Transposition" or "Pitch" wheel (or a similar control, depending on your DAW) to pitch down the track. For example, pitching down -2 semitones might naturally change a 140 bpm track to around 123.36 bpm, introducing both the slowdown and a lower, richer pitch. This method can feel very organic.
  • Warp Mode (Alternative): If you only want to slow down the tempo without changing the pitch (like the "Keep Pitch" option in online generators), then keep "Warp Mode" ON and select an appropriate warping algorithm (e.g., "Complex Pro" for full tracks). Then, simply adjust the clip's tempo or the master project tempo. Be mindful that extreme tempo changes with pitch preservation can sometimes introduce sonic artifacts, sounding "stretchy" or unnatural. Experimentation is key to finding the right balance for your source material.
  1. Applying Reverb with Finesse: This is where you sculpt the immersive space. Add a reverb effect to your track's effects chain. Most DAWs come with excellent stock reverb plugins, but many third-party options offer even more sonic variety.
  • Pre-delay: This sets the time before the reverb effect begins. A short pre-delay (e.g., 0.50 ms) makes the sound appear to start immediately within the reverberant space. A longer pre-delay (e.g., 50-100 ms) creates a sense of the original sound hitting a distant wall before its reflections return, adding clarity to the original source. For slow reverb, shorter pre-delays often contribute to a more immediate, enveloping feel.
  • Size (or Room Size): This parameter dictates the perceived size of the simulated space. Larger sizes create longer, more expansive decays. For a "slow" reverb, you'll often lean towards larger sizes to evoke a vast, open atmosphere.
  • Decay (or Reverb Time): This is arguably the most critical setting for slow reverb. It determines how long the reverb tail lasts. You'll want a significantly longer decay time than typical mixes—think 500 ms to several seconds (e.g., 710 ms as a starting point). This is what creates that lingering, ethereal quality.
  • Stereo (or Width): Controls the stereo image of the reverb. Wider settings (e.g., 32.38%) can make the reverb feel more expansive and surrounding.
  • Reflect & Diffuse (Advanced):
  • Reflect: Controls the initial, distinct reflections that hit your ear.
  • Diffuse: Manages the density and complexity of the later, more smeared reflections. Adjusting these can help you fine-tune the texture of the reverb, making it smoother or more textured. Often, lowering these slightly (e.g., Reflect: -30 dB, Diffuse: -13 dB) can make the overall reverb sound less overwhelming and more atmospheric.
  • Dry/Wet Mix: This fader balances the original, unprocessed ("dry") signal with the fully reverbed ("wet") signal. For slow reverb, you'll typically want a higher wet component (e.g., 10-30%, or even more on an auxiliary send). A good starting point might be 10%, but feel free to push it further, perhaps even 50% or more when using a return track for reverb.
    A Note on Auxiliary Sends (Return Tracks): For more professional mixing and better control, it's often preferable to put your reverb on an auxiliary (or return) track. This allows you to send varying amounts of signal from multiple tracks to a single reverb effect, making the mix sound more cohesive within the same space. When using a return track, the reverb's dry/wet knob should usually be set to 100% wet, and you control the amount of reverb for each track using its individual send knob.

Deep Dive: Mastering the Parameters for the Slowed Effect

Understanding what each parameter does is one thing; knowing how to wield it for the signature slowed + reverb sound is another.

Sculpting Time: Beyond Simple Slowdown

When slowing down audio, consider the emotional impact:

  • Pitch-Shifted Slowdown (Warp Off in Ableton): This approach naturally lowers the pitch as the tempo decreases. The result is often darker, heavier, and more melancholic. It can make vocals sound deeper and instruments richer, contributing to a truly transformative effect. This is often the hallmark of the classic "slowed + reverb" sound.
  • Tempo-Only Slowdown (Warp On, Pitch Maintained): This preserves the original key and character of the instruments and vocals while stretching out the performance. It can create a dreamy, suspended-in-time feel without the dramatic shift in vocal timbre. However, as noted, listen carefully for artifacts.
    Pro Tip: Don't be afraid to experiment with very subtle tempo changes (e.g., 0.9x speed) or more drastic ones (e.g., 0.7x). The ideal slowdown depends entirely on the original track and the mood you're aiming for.

The Art of the Infinite Wash: Reverb Settings

For the signature slow reverb sound, think "epic" and "endless."

  • Decay Time is King: This is your primary control for the "slow" feeling. Push it. We're talking 3 seconds, 5 seconds, even 10 seconds or more, depending on the track. The goal is for sounds to smear and linger, blending into a continuous wash.
  • Large Room Sizes: Opt for algorithms that simulate large halls, churches, or vast spaces. This naturally provides the space for those long decay times.
  • Minimal Pre-Delay: While longer pre-delays can add clarity, for an enveloping slow reverb, often a very short or zero pre-delay helps the sound immediately plunge into the cavernous space. This creates a sense of being within the reverb from the start.
  • High Dry/Wet (or Send Level): You want the reverb to be prominent. If using an insert effect, a dry/wet mix of 20-50% is common. If using a send/return, push the send level high to ensure the reverb is a dominant element in the mix.
  • EQing Your Reverb: A secret weapon for clarity! Reverb, especially long ones, can quickly make a mix muddy. Apply an EQ after your reverb plugin on the return track.
  • High-Pass Filter: Roll off some low frequencies (e.g., below 200-300 Hz) to prevent the reverb from making the bass heavy and indistinct.
  • Low-Pass Filter: Gently roll off some high frequencies (e.g., above 6-8 kHz) to soften the reverb, making it less harsh and more ambient. This gives it a "darker" quality often associated with the slowed aesthetic.

Punching Up the Low End: Bass Boost & Limiting

The slowed sound often benefits from a bolstered low end, giving it a heavier, more impactful feel.

  • Strategic Bass Boost: Use an EQ or a dedicated bass boost plugin. A gentle shelf boost across the lower frequencies (e.g., 60-150 Hz) or a focused bell boost around 50-80 Hz can add warmth and power. Remember the "Q" parameter from the Soundplate generator: a narrower Q for surgical boosts, a wider Q for a general thickening.
  • The Indispensable Limiter: Whenever you boost bass or apply heavy reverb, the peak levels of your audio will increase. A limiter placed at the very end of your master chain (or on individual tracks if needed) is crucial to prevent clipping. Set the output ceiling to 0 dB (or -0.1 dB for safety) and adjust the threshold until the loudest peaks are just gently caught.
  • Attack & Release: For a general master limiter, fast attack and release times often work well to transparently catch peaks. However, for creative use, you can experiment. A slightly slower attack can allow some transients through, while a slower release can add sustain to the overall sound.

Avoiding Common Pitfalls

  • Over-Reverb: While the goal is a lot of reverb, there's a point of no return where clarity is completely lost, and the track just sounds like a blurry wash. Use EQ on your reverb returns to maintain some definition.
  • Muddy Bass: Over-boosting the bass or letting the reverb consume the low end can make a track indistinct and unpleasant. High-pass filter your reverb and manage your bass boost.
  • Clipping: Always, always use a limiter. It's the simplest way to ensure your output is clean and won't distort.
  • Loss of Impact: If you slow a track down too much, or drench it too heavily in reverb, it can lose its energy and become boring. The goal is atmosphere, not auditory oblivion. Find the sweet spot.

The Legal Side: Commercial Release of Slowed + Reverb Remixes

This is a critical, often overlooked aspect, especially given the fan-created origins of the style. If you plan to share your slowed + reverb creations beyond personal listening, you need to understand the legalities.

  • Your Own Original Work: If you own the original track, it contains no copyrighted material from others, and is not signed to any third party (like a record label or publisher), you can freely create and commercially release slowed + reverb remixes of your own work.
  • Remixing Someone Else's Work: This is where it gets tricky. Creating a slowed + reverb version of someone else's song is considered a "derivative work." To legally release such a remix commercially, you must obtain explicit permissions (licenses) from the original artist and/or their record label and publisher. This often involves negotiating mechanical licenses, synchronization licenses, and sometimes even master recording licenses, which can be complex and costly. Without these permissions, you risk copyright infringement.
  • Fair Use? While "fair use" (in the US) allows limited use of copyrighted material without permission for purposes such as commentary, criticism, news reporting, teaching, scholarship, or research, simply creating a slowed + reverb version for general consumption or profit is unlikely to fall under this defense.
  • Platforms and Monetization: Be aware that platforms like YouTube and TikTok have sophisticated content ID systems. Even if you don't intend to monetize, an unauthorized remix can be flagged, muted, or taken down. Monetizing an unauthorized remix is almost guaranteed to lead to action from copyright holders.
    Always err on the side of caution. If in doubt, secure the necessary rights or stick to remixing your own original, cleared content.
